my tsp 1 3/4" ss lt's are in ory pipe and im gearing up to get everything bolted up and had a few questions before I dive in.

air/egr delete- im not really sure how to do this but Ive been goi g through old threads....Ive got the umi block off plate for the rear of the intake but three plates came with the kit the other two r for what? Air pump assembly is driver side under intake? and all of that comes out? I know ill need some plugs or caps.
While im doing the headers I have new motor mounts plugs wires o2's coolant temp and oil pressuee sensors anything else im missing while im in there? Thanx

One plate blocks off the EGR valve, one blocks off the port on the back passenger side of the intake where the small exhaust tube bolts on. The third plate bolts onto your stock passenger manifold or emissions style headers where that small exhaust tube bolts to. Don't forget to plug the vaccum line from the EGR valve.

The AIR pump bolts to the front of the motor on '94+ LT1s, on your '93 it's bolted to the drivers side frame under the ABS block. Delete the ENTIRE system, all hoses, the pump, etc. If your headers don't have AIR ports on them, you don't need to block off anything.

Remember, you'll need a tune to delete the AIR pump and EGR codes. I recomend Solomon for a tune.

Also, I hope you didn't buy stock '93 O2s, they won't work right with LT headers because they don't get hot enough. You need 1994 O2s and then you have to wire a 12V keyed source and a ground for them to work. the 3rd ECM wire will work like stock to send the readings.

Your stock 02s are single wire and are not heated which is why they won't work right. You need '94+ O2s that are heated (just order for a 1994) and are a 4 wire plug, do not get Bosch sensors. One wire plugs into the stock single wire which goes to the ECM. Then there is a 12V power and a ground. The 4th one is not needed. They are letter coded but I can't remember exactly which wire goes where but there is a write up on here by Fastbird93 about the whole thing. Your 12V power source just needs to come from a keyed power source, as in, it turns on when you hit the key.

On my car, I ran a power wire from an ignition source in the fuse box to a relay, then from the relay to a fuse, then ran two wires to the O2s.

Blocking off the EGR makes the second block plate unnecessary since that passenger side exhaust gas port plumbs back to the EGR.
